Gut Loving Stewed Apples

Gut healing foods play a crucial role in maintaining overall health and well-being. A balanced and healthy gut is essential for proper digestion, nutrient absorption, and a strong immune system. Incorporating foods that promote gut health can help to alleviate digestive issues such as bloating, gas, and constipation.

Foods rich in fiber, such as f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, can help to promote the growth of beneficial bacteria in the gut. Pairing your Gut-Loving Stewed Apples with probiotic-rich foods like (yogurt and kefir) can help to restore the natural balance of bacteria in the gut.

Additionally, foods rich in omega-3 fatty acids, such as chia seeds and walnuts, have anti-inflammatory properties that can benefit gut health by reducing inflammation.

A diet consisting of a variety of gut healing foods can help to support a healthy gut microbiome, which in turn may improve overall health and reduce the risk of various chronic diseases. INGREDIENTS

10 organic green apples

1 cup water

1 stick cinnamon

2 tsp cinnamon

METHOD

Wash the apples

Chop apples into small chunks leaving on the apple skin as it contains more pectin

~ pectin enhances digestion whilst reducing inflammation

Put all the ingredients in a pot and bring to boil.

Reduce the heat and simmer for 20-25 minutes, stirring regularly.

Cook until soft and shiny (that’s the pectin working).

The colour will be a light brown colour with the added cinnamon.
